Which macronutrient composition is preferred in the acute phase of burn recovery?
Show answer and explanation
Correct answer: High carbohydrate, fat restricted (<30% non-protein calories)
Burn patients benefit from a diet high in carbohydrates to spare protein, with fat restricted (generally <30% of non-protein calories) to avoid impairing immune function.
